The Rise of Biodegradable Packaging

Biodegradable packaging is designed to decompose in the environment, typically through the action of microorganisms such as bacteria, fungi, and algae. These materials are made from renewable resources such as plant-based polymers, starches, and cellulose, which can be broken down into organic matter over time.

One of the key advantages of biodegradable packaging is its reduced environmental impact compared to traditional plastics. When biodegradable materials break down, they do not release harmful toxins or chemicals into the environment, making them a more sustainable option for packaging products.

Biodegradable packaging can be used for a wide range of applications, including food packaging, consumer goods, and industrial products. Many companies are now incorporating biodegradable materials into their packaging designs to reduce their carbon footprint and meet consumer demand for sustainable products.

The Benefits of Compostable Packaging

Compostable packaging takes the idea of biodegradability a step further by being designed to break down into nutrient-rich compost that can be used to enrich soil and support plant growth. Compostable materials are usually made from organic sources such as plant matter, paper, or wood pulp, which can be safely composted in a home or industrial composting facility.

Compostable packaging offers several benefits over traditional packaging materials. In addition to reducing waste and promoting soil health, compostable materials can help to divert organic waste from landfills, where it would otherwise contribute to methane emissions and soil contamination.

Many consumers are now seeking out products with compostable packaging as a more sustainable and environmentally friendly option. As a result, companies are increasingly investing in compostable packaging solutions to meet this growing demand and demonstrate their commitment to sustainability.

The Challenges of Sustainable Packaging

While biodegradable and compostable packaging offer promising alternatives to traditional plastics, there are still challenges to overcome in the adoption and implementation of these solutions on a larger scale. One of the key challenges is the lack of infrastructure for collecting and processing biodegradable and compostable materials.

Unlike plastic recycling, which has a well-established system for collection and processing, biodegradable and compostable materials require specific conditions for decomposition, such as temperature, moisture, and oxygen levels. Without the necessary facilities in place, these materials may not break down as intended, leading to potential environmental issues.

Another challenge is the misconception that biodegradable and compostable packaging is always better for the environment than traditional plastics. While these materials offer benefits in terms of biodegradability and compostability, they may still have a higher carbon footprint in terms of production and transportation.

The Future of Sustainable Packaging

Despite these challenges, the future of sustainable packaging looks promising as more companies and consumers embrace biodegradable and compostable solutions to reduce their environmental impact. Innovations in material science and packaging design are driving the development of new sustainable packaging options that are not only eco-friendly but also cost-effective and functional.

One example of a sustainable packaging solution that is gaining traction is bioplastic, which is made from renewable resources such as corn, sugarcane, or algae. Bioplastics have similar properties to traditional plastics but are designed to break down in the environment more quickly and safely.

Another trend in sustainable packaging is the use of reusable and refillable packaging systems, which aim to reduce waste by encouraging consumers to return packaging for refill or recycling. This approach not only reduces the need for single-use packaging but also promotes a circular economy where materials are reused and repurposed.

Q: Are biodegradable and compostable materials truly better for the environment?

A: Biodegradable and compostable materials offer benefits over traditional plastics in terms of decomposition and reduced harm to the environment. However, it’s important to consider the entire lifecycle of these materials, including production, transportation, and end-of-life management, to determine their overall environmental impact.
